Get in Touch** The general auto repair market serving Harrells, NC, is characteristic of a rural community. There are very few options within the town limits, with **Harrells Service Center** being the sole local provider. Consequently, residents routinely travel to neighboring towns like **Wallace** (approx. 15-20 minutes away) and **Clinton** (approx. 20-25 minutes away) for a wider selection of services and specialized expertise. The competitive landscape in these surrounding areas is moderate, with several long-standing, family-owned shops dominating the market. The average quality is high, as these businesses survive and thrive on reputation and community trust in a tight-knit region. Pricing is generally competitive and fair, often lower than in major metropolitan areas, but reflects the specialized knowledge and investment in diagnostic tools required for modern vehicles. Customers tend to prioritize trustworthiness and proven expertise over price-shopping, leading to strong loyalty towards established providers like Wallace Automotive and Clinton Tire & Auto Service.

Common questions about general auto repair services in Harrells, NC
Given our rural roads and agricultural surroundings, common issues include suspension and steering component wear from unpaved driveways, brake system problems from frequent stopping on country roads, and cooling system maintenance due to our hot, humid summers. Trucks and SUVs also frequently need attention for towing-related wear.
For reliable service, seek local recommendations from neighbors at community hubs like the Harrells Volunteer Fire Department or ask for referrals at the Harrells Country Store. Look for shops in nearby towns like Clinton or Wallace that have established, long-term reputations and certified technicians.
While labor rates are generally competitive, parts availability can sometimes lead to slightly longer repair times or shipping costs for specialized items, potentially affecting the overall price. It's always wise to get a written estimate upfront, as some shops may need to source parts from Wilmington or Fayetteville.
You should seek service immediately for any warning lights, unusual noises from suspension/brakes, or overheating, especially before long drives on remote routes like NC-41. Proactive maintenance before seasonal changes is also crucial to handle summer heat and occasional heavy rains.
Consider a shop's ability to service farm trucks or vehicles used on unpaved land, their familiarity with older model vehicles common in our area, and their proximity for convenience. Also, verify they offer towing coordination, as breakdowns can occur far from major service centers.
